**Handover — Autocomplete Index (Tindery)**

From: Jora. To: whoever's next.

The Tindery autocomplete index is slow after the shard split — p95 around 900ms. Suspect cold caches on shard 4. Warmup script is in the ops repo; run it post-deploy. Don't rebuild the whole index, it takes six hours. Admin access to the index console needs the recovery passphrase below.

vault phrase of yaguf-hahaf = druath-holix

Quarterly Planning Note — Customer Concentration Risk

Branch managers should note that Kellswood Instruments now derives 47% of revenue from a single account, Morvane Technical Supply. Any slowdown at Morvane would hit the Dunnery and Calsford branches hardest. We are targeting a reduction to 35% concentration within four quarters through mid-market outreach. Pipeline reporting will now separate Morvane from all other accounts so exposure is visible weekly. The diversification approach we intend to pursue is summarised below.

management briefing: Project Zorix slips by six weeks because of the audit delay.

### Step 4: Enable offline mode

Okay, on-call friend, this is the fiddly one. Fieldmoth's offline mode needs the sync daemon running *before* you flip the flag, otherwise surveyors in low-signal areas lose queued entries. Stop the app workers, start the daemon, confirm the local store mounts cleanly, then enable the flag and restart. Don't skip the store check — it fails silently. Once the daemon reports healthy, apply the offline settings exactly as shown below.

config for fafog-bahof:
ULAWYN_HOST=ulawyn.tolvaqsys.internal
ULAWYN_PORT=5000

**Key Ceremony Checklist — Item 7: Rotarium Seed Verification**

Confirm the Rotarium secrets-rotation utility has been initialized with the ceremony master seed. Two witnesses required. Verify the seed fingerprint on the air-gapped terminal matches the printed record from the Halverson vault log. Do not proceed if fingerprints differ by any character. Once verified, seal the terminal and record the timestamp. Finally, confirm the operator can recite the recovery passphrase recorded below.

recovery phrase for yagap-yadug: praath-oliwyn